On March 31 in SVRSevern Valley Railway history.
  • 1930 Burlish Halt opened.[1]
  • 1968 An 'Inspection Special' from Bridgnorth to Bewdley was arranged for officials from BRBritish Rail or British Railways's Estates Department. John Hill drove 3205 hauling two coaches.[2]
  • 1973 BR Standard 4MT 75069 arrived on the SVRSevern Valley Railway from Barry Scrapyard.[3]
  • 1979 Following the arrival of D1013 and D1062 the previous year, the SVRSevern Valley Railway staged its first 'Western Weekend'.[4]
  • 1991 GWR 60906 Ballast Wagon arrived on the SVRSevern Valley Railway from Cardiff Docks.
  • 2017 50049 Defiance attended the Bluebell Railway's Diesel Gala. Sister 50035 Ark Royal was also due to attend, but suffered a brake fault and so was unable to travel.
